GANDERBAL: Deputy Commissioner (DC) Ganderbal, Shafqat Iqbal today visited Rangil, to inspect the patch of land measuring 18 Kanals to be developed as a play field.

The play field is to be developed for both SKUAST (Faculty of Fisheries) and locals to resolve the long pending dispute between them.

After a brief deliberation among the officials of SKUAST, Revenue Department and locals and non-availability of alternative land in the village that could have been developed as playground, the DC amicably resolved the issue and said that the playground shall be developed on the same patch of land and shall be jointly used by the SKUAST and local youth for sports activities.

On the occasion, the DC directed the RDD to take all necessary initiatives for the development of playground like fencing from all sides, ground leveling, separate gates for local youth and SKUAST. Besides, the existing school building shall be fenced separately.
